Dorre Island, located in the Shark Bay World Heritage area of Western Australia, is part of the Bernier and Dorre Island Nature Reserve. The island, named after Peter Dorre, the pilot of the Dutch vessel Eendracht in 1616, has a rich history, including its use as a lock hospital in the early 1900s. Notably, Daisy Bates, known as Kabbarli (grandmother), was associated with Dorre Island. Today, Dorre Island remains uninhabited, offering a serene and untouched environment for nature enthusiasts and historians alike.
